Try going thru the logs and find the file you get an error at then delete that file, restart the lotro launcher
c:\users\myid\appdata\local\the lord of the rings online
example "
TTEPatchClient.log had these lines
DiskCon::InitFile: Warning: datfile "client_sound_aux_1.datx" did not contain any GUID version stamp information!
000000000.000: CompoundDiskController::Initia lizeExtent: Extent stamp mismatch.
000000000.000: CompoundDiskController::Initia lizeExtents: Failed to open extent file client_sound_aux_1.datx
"
You need to completly remove all the lotro files. not just uninstall the game, but remove every single file. then redownload, and it should work
